A History of Disruption

Fossil Creek, with its turquoise pools and lush vegetation, was a sanctuary for diverse wildlife.

However, the construction of a dam in 1909 marked the beginning of its decline.

The dam was built to harness the creek’s flow for hydroelectric power, supplying electricity to nearby mining towns and the growing city of Phoenix.

While the turbines generated energy, they also wreaked havoc on the ecosystem below.

The travertine formations that had taken thousands of years to build were stunted, and the native fish species that had evolved in this unique environment faced extinction.

By the late 20th century, environmental groups began to advocate for the restoration of Fossil Creek.

They highlighted the damage caused by the dam and the urgent need to return the water to its natural course.

In 1999, after years of debate, Arizona Public Service made a historic decision to decommission the hydroelectric plants and restore the creek’s flow.

The Restoration Process

The restoration of Fossil Creek was not merely a matter of turning the water back on.

It required a comprehensive plan to ensure the success of the native fish populations.

Before the full flow was restored, a team of scientists, alongside local authorities and volunteers, worked tirelessly to remove non-native fish species that had invaded the creek during its years of drought.

This meticulous process involved clearing the stream of invasive species and constructing barriers to prevent their return.

Once the creek was purged of its invaders, the stage was set for the grand return of Fossil Creek’s water.

On June 18, 2005, the flumes were shut off, and the creek was reborn.

The water flowed back into its canyon, not with a crash, but with a gentle, deliberate creep, filling the pools and side channels that had long been starved of life.

An Unexpected Recovery

What followed was nothing short of miraculous.

Scientists had anticipated a slow recovery, possibly taking decades for the ecosystem to rebound.

Instead, they witnessed a rapid resurgence of life.

Photosynthesis in the stream increased dramatically, and the creek’s ability to process nutrients returned to levels comparable to healthy upstream reaches within just a few seasons.

The travertine formations, dormant for years, began to grow again, creating new structures that would further support the ecosystem.

The native fish populations responded with astonishing vigor.

Species that had been on the brink of extinction saw their numbers multiply exponentially.

Sonora suckers increased by approximately 17-fold, while desert suckers surged around 52-fold.

The roundtail chub, once circling local extinction, rebounded by an incredible 70-fold.

Even the unassuming speckled dace, which had nearly vanished from the canyon, saw a staggering increase of 150-fold.

This remarkable recovery established Fossil Creek as a crucial habitat, home to nine native fish species, all thriving free from non-native competition.

A New Challenge: Overcrowding

Yet, the revival of Fossil Creek brought with it new challenges.

In 2009, Congress designated nearly 17 miles of the creek as a wild and scenic river, a recognition of its ecological significance.

However, the newfound popularity of the creek attracted thousands of visitors each year, eager to witness its beauty.

With clear, warm, turquoise waters flowing through the high desert, the canyon became a hotspot for outdoor enthusiasts.

Unfortunately, this influx of visitors began to strain the very ecosystem that had been painstakingly restored.

Trampling of banks, littering, and other forms of environmental degradation threatened the delicate balance of the creek.

The Forest Service responded by implementing a system of permits and reservations to manage the number of visitors allowed into the canyon each day.

This effort aimed to protect the ecosystem from being “loved to death” while still allowing people to experience the beauty of Fossil Creek.
